Clinard Dance Theatre is a constantly evolving ensemble of performers and collaborators lead by Artistic Director Wendy Clinard that was formed in 1999. The ensemble has been comprised of professional puppeteers, dancers, musicians, and visual artists. Collaborations have included artists from Zimbabwe, Spain, Morocco, Syria, and India, as well as many well-respected Chicago and U.S. artists.

 
All of Clinard Dance Theatre's work starts with a seed from great artists - authors, painters, sculptors, and sacred texts. How these works relate to our current social and political environment is always the impetus for the theatre experience we produce and offer with great joy and sincerity to the public. The belief in an expansive community, human and divine, is the base of the company mind. Artistic Director Wendy Clinard works to find the paradoxes and metaphors in our collaborators' personal and global life: she then works to distill these experiences and create dance theatre.

Wendy has put her reason for creating Clinard Dance Theatre as "I am a painter turned dancer, or a painter who dances, or a human being who creates narrative collages of our human condition in real time and real space. For me, the work of living and creating is driven by an acute hunger and curiosity for how we communicate with one another."
